Available School Support Worker Jobs in Canada
Canada’s education system is actively looking for dedicated individuals to assist in classrooms. Numerous school support worker positions are available, offering visa sponsorship for international applicants. These roles are essential for helping students succeed academically and socially.
1. Education Assistant Jobs
Many schools across Canada hire education assistants to work one-on-one or in groups with students. Their responsibilities include supporting learning tasks and supervising students during breaks.
2. Teaching Assistant Jobs
There is a growing demand for teaching assistants, especially in areas with increasing school populations. These helpers assist teachers in executing lesson plans and maintaining a productive classroom environment.
3. School Aide Jobs
School aides oversee hallways, assist with school events, and handle paperwork. These positions are ideal for those wanting to work in a school setting without being in the classroom.
4. Classroom Assistant Jobs
Classroom assistant roles are available for international workers, allowing them to gain valuable experience while supporting teachers and students.
5. Student Support Worker Jobs
These positions focus on assisting students struggling with behavior, emotions, or learning challenges. Support workers collaborate with teachers and counselors to provide tailored assistance.
Salary
School support workers play a crucial role in assisting teachers, students, and school administrators. Their responsibilities include classroom management, ensuring student safety, and supporting those with special needs.
- Average Hourly Pay: CAD 18 to 26 (varies by province and experience)
- Monthly Salary: CAD 2,800 to 4,200
- Annual Salary: CAD 34,000 to 50,000
